The waveform preview in Clipforge renders from a downsampled peak file rather than the raw audio, generated at upload time by the Brindle worker pool. This keeps scrubbing responsive even on hour-long sessions, at the cost of a few seconds of preprocessing. For the release, we froze the downsampling parameters after testing against Orla's podcast corpus — changing them invalidates every cached peak file. The shipped constants are these.

limits module of fafog-tawef:
CAPS = {
    "belath": 369,
    "queneth": 818,
    "ralwyn": 169,
    "goriel": 1004,
    "novvan": 808,
}

**Q: Why does Spansaw choke on files over 200 MB?**

Short version: it doesn't choke, it switches modes. Above the size threshold, Spansaw drops syntax highlighting and streams hunks instead of loading the whole diff, which looks broken if you're expecting the usual view. You can raise the threshold per-repo, but expect memory pressure on shared workers. Tuning knobs, known limitations, and the chunked-diff design notes are written up on the internal page below.

operations page: https://harbor.kelvidyn.example/dash/dash/board/projects/build/pipeline/run/72cb258c26ee55412287df41

## Tuning

The receipt mailer (Almsgate) batches donation receipts and sends through the Thornquay relay. On-call: if the queue backs up, resist the urge to crank batch size — the relay rate-limits per connection, and bigger batches just mean bigger retries. Scale worker count first, then shorten the flush interval. Dedupe window must stay longer than the retry horizon or donors get duplicate receipts, which generates tickets. All knobs live in one place and are read at worker start. Current production values follow.

tuning table, kajop-yafof:
QUOTAS = {
    "wenath": 10,
    "ulaael": 5,
}

Subject: DR drill recap — Proctorline exam queue

Team, ahead of the weekly sync: Tuesday's disaster-recovery drill failed over the Proctorline exam-proctoring queue to the Eastmoor region in 11 minutes. Session ordering held; two duplicate submissions were deduped correctly. One gap: the queue's standby credentials store required manual unsealing, which cost us four minutes. For future drills, the unseal passphrase is recorded below.

unlock words, fawig-bagef: olidor-holir-istox-holath-tamys-quenion-giliel